What Is KAST Convert?

KAST Convert lets you move from crypto to spendable stablecoins in one step. Each supported asset has a liquidation address. When you send coins there, they’re automatically sold at the live market rate the moment your transaction confirms. The stablecoin equivalent is then credited to your account.

  • One address per coin (BTC, ETH, SOL, etc.).
  • Send only the native version of that asset - others may be lost.
  • The indicative price shown in the app gives you the current market rate; the final credited amount is based on the effective rate at confirmation.

Your balance updates in stablecoins within minutes, ready to save, spend, or transfer.

How to Use It

  1. Open the KAST app.
  2. Tap Receive on the home screen.
  3. Select Crypto and choose the coin you want to deposit.
  4. Accept the terms to enable conversion.
  5. Copy your liquidation address or share your QR code.
  6. Send your crypto. Once confirmed, your stablecoin balance appears in the app.

Minimum deposit is $1. Maximum is $1M. Larger amounts are handled via KAST Concierge.
